Web Server info.php / phpinfo.php Detection

medium Nessus Plugin ID 11229

Synopsis

The remote web server contains a PHP script that is prone to an information disclosure attack.

Description

Many PHP installation tutorials instruct the user to create a PHP file that calls the PHP function 'phpinfo()' for debugging purposes. Various PHP applications may also include such a file. By accessing such a file, a remote attacker can discover a large amount of information about the remote web server, including :

- The username of the user who installed PHP and if they are a SUDO user.

- The IP address of the host.

- The version of the operating system.

- The web server version.

- The root directory of the web server.

- Configuration information about the remote PHP installation.

Solution

Remove the affected file(s).
